Molybdenum alloying in high-performance flat-rolled steel grades
Considerable progress in developing flat-rolled
steel grades has been made by the Chinese steel industry
over the recent two decades. The increasing demand for
high-performance products to be used in infrastructural
projects as well as in production of consumer and capital
goods has been driving this development until today. The
installation of state-of-the-art steel making and rolling
facilities has provided the possibility of processing the
most advanced steel grades. The production of high-performance steel grades relies on specific alloying elements
of which molybdenum is one of the most powerful. China
is nearly self-sufficient in molybdenum supplies. This
paper highlights the potential and advantages of molybdenum alloying over the entire range of flat-rolled steel
products. Specific aspects of steel property improvement
with respect to particular applications are indicated
